Contribution & Novelties
The episode provides a timely analysis of recent AI industry developments, offering expert commentary on the strategic moves of major players. It highlights the shift towards AI infrastructure and orchestration, and the growing importance of open-source models. The discussion on Stripe’s acquisition of OpenRouter is particularly insightful, framing it as a move to become the payment layer for AI agents.
